IPB
ЛогинПароль:

> Прочтите прежде чем задавать вопрос!

1. Заголовок темы должен быть информативным. В противном случае тема удаляется ...
2. Все тексты программ должны помещаться в теги [code=pas] ... [/code], либо быть опубликованы на нашем PasteBin в режиме вечного хранения.
3. Прежде чем задавать вопрос, см. "FAQ", если там не нашли ответа, воспользуйтесь ПОИСКОМ, возможно такую задачу уже решали!
4. Не предлагайте свои решения на других языках, кроме Паскаля (исключение - только с согласия модератора).
5. НЕ используйте форум для личного общения, все что не относится к обсуждению темы - на PM!
6. Одна тема - один вопрос (задача)
7. Проверяйте программы перед тем, как разместить их на форуме!!!
8. Спрашивайте и отвечайте четко и по существу!!!

> case of + DayOfTheWeek, неработает
сообщение
Сообщение #1


Человек
*****

Группа: Пользователи
Сообщений: 1 050
Пол: Мужской
Реальное имя: Станислав

Репутация: -  3  +


есть урывок <<прблемного>> кода...
case DayOfTheWeek(Now) of
'1' : begin lgr:= 0; pgr:=7; end
'2' : lgr:=-1; pgr:=6;
'3' : lgr:=-3; pgr:=5;
'4' : lgr:=-4; pgr:=4;
'5' : lgr:=-5; pgr:=3;
'6' : lgr:=-6; pgr:=2;
'7' : lgr:=-7; pgr:=1;
end;

наверное надо раставить блоки... но все равно не работает...
заранее благодарен.

P.S. может case ищё эти типы не обрабатывает...

Сообщение отредактировано: compiler -


--------------------
Спасибо!
Удачи!
 Оффлайн  Профиль  PM 
 К началу страницы 
+ Ответить 
 
 Ответить  Открыть новую тему 
Ответов
сообщение
Сообщение #2


Гуру
*****

Группа: Пользователи
Сообщений: 1 117
Пол: Мужской
Реальное имя: Богдан

Репутация: -  11  +


Цитата
наверное надо раставить блоки... но все равно не работает...

Конечно же повсюду поставить begin и end

case DayOfTheWeek(Now) of
'1' : begin lgr:= 0; pgr:=7; end;
'2' : begin lgr:=-1; pgr:=6; end;
'3' : begin lgr:=-3; pgr:=5; end;
'4' : begin lgr:=-4; pgr:=4; end;
'5' : begin lgr:=-5; pgr:=3; end;
'6' : begin lgr:=-6; pgr:=2; end;
'7' : begin lgr:=-7; pgr:=1; end;
end;





--------------------
Лао-Цзы :
Знать много и не выставлять себя знающим есть нравственная высота. Знать мало и выставлять себя знающим есть болезнь. Только понимая эту болезнь, мы можем избавиться от нее.
 Оффлайн  Профиль  PM 
 К началу страницы 
+ Ответить 
сообщение
Сообщение #3


Человек
*****

Группа: Пользователи
Сообщений: 1 050
Пол: Мужской
Реальное имя: Станислав

Репутация: -  3  +


Цитата(Bokul @ 3.03.2007 18:18) *

Конечно же повсюду поставить begin и end

а как с типами?


Сообщение отредактировано: compiler -


--------------------
Спасибо!
Удачи!
 Оффлайн  Профиль  PM 
 К началу страницы 
+ Ответить 

Сообщений в этой теме
compiler   case of + DayOfTheWeek   3.03.2007 23:05
volvo   DayOfTheWeek возвращает Integer, а не Char ...   3.03.2007 23:16
compiler   DayOfTheWeek возвращает Integer, а не Char ... а…   3.03.2007 23:18
Bokul   Конечно же повсюду поставить begin и end case …   3.03.2007 23:18
compiler   Конечно же повсюду поставить begin и end а как с …   3.03.2007 23:19
volvo   case DayOfTheWeek(Now) of 1 : begin lgr:= 0; p…   3.03.2007 23:20
compiler   ...? благодарю. это мне и надо было...   3.03.2007 23:24
TarasBer   Мне не совсем понятно, зачем здесь кейс. В данном …   3.03.2007 23:44
compiler   Мне не совсем понятно, зачем здесь кейс. В данном…   4.03.2007 0:29
volvo   if (DOTW >= 1) and (DOTW <= 7) then beginто …   3.03.2007 23:50
TarasBer   Это я перестраховался... Если убрать иф, бегин и е…   3.03.2007 23:57
TarasBer   DOTW > 2 - это выражение булевского типа. Оно з…   4.03.2007 0:32
compiler   ничего особенного а зачем оно...   4.03.2007 0:46
TarasBer   а зачем оно... А затем, чтобы вместо вычитания и…   4.03.2007 1:01
compiler   А затем, чтобы вместо вычитания из числа булевско…   4.03.2007 1:03


 Ответить  Открыть новую тему 
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 





- Текстовая версия 28.03.2024 16:58
500Gb HDD, 6Gb RAM, 2 Cores, 7 EUR в месяц — такие хостинги правда бывают
Связь с администрацией: bu_gen в домене octagram.name